The formula for the volume of a cylinder is
V = π×r²×h
Substitute your given numbers and solve for h.
48.2 ft³ = π×(3.2 ft)²×h
h = (48.2 ft³)/(π×(3.2 ft)²)
h ≈ 1.5 ft
The height of the pool is about 1.5 feet.
